Congratulations to our 2017 Romantic Book of the Year finalists!

The finalists are:
Long Romance
Escaping Mr. Right by Avril Tremayne
Random Romance
The Grazier’s Wife by Barbara Hannay
Penguin/Michael Joseph
The War Bride by Pamela Hart
Hachette Australia
Short Romance
Breaking Good by Madeline Ash
Tule Publishing
The Most Scandalous Ravensdale by Melanie Milburne
Harlequin Mills & Boon Sexy
Unwrapping His Convenient Fiancée by Melanie Milburne
Harlequin Mills & Boon Sexy
Romantic Elements
A Kiss from Mr. Fitzgerald by Natasha Lester
Hachette Australia
Legacy of Hunters Ridge by Sarah Barrie
Harlequin MIRA
Mackenzie Crossing by Kaye Dobbie
Harlequin MIRA
Numbered by Amy Andrews and Ros Baxter
Harlequin MIRA
Romance Novella
Santa and the Saddler by Cathryn Hein
Self-published
Swept Away by Fiona Marsden
Self-published
Unexplored by Anna Hackett
Self-published
Winners will be announced at the Love Gone Wild Conference in Brisbane in August.
In addition to the four Ruby section winners – Long Romance, Short Romance, Romance Novella and Romantic Elements – all finalists are now being read by our final judges to decide one overall Romantic Book of the Year winner.
